Why Live in Layhill

Layhill, a suburban rural area in Silver Spring, offers a blend of cultural diversity and affordable housing. Developed in 1965, this unincorporated community houses nearly 5,800 residents. Commuters benefit from a Metro Bus station just five minutes away and can access the Metro’s Red Line from Wheaton or Glenmont stations, with services starting at 5:00 am on weekdays. The neighborhood features two-to-three story townhouses and condos, with options like renovated two-bedroom condos and three-bedroom townhouses with traditional architecture. Brick homes with colonial styles, driveways, and front yards are also common. Layhill Village Local Park provides over 10 acres of outdoor leisure, including a playground, soccer field, softball field, and tennis courts. The four-mile Matthew Henson Trail is ideal for hiking, while the nearby Argyle Country Club Golf Course offers extensive golfing facilities. The Mid County Community Recreation Center provides year-round fitness classes, sports programs, and open gyms. Dining options include Azucar Restaurant Bar and Grill for Latin-American and Tex-Mex cuisine, and Passion Bakery Cafe for French pastries and sandwiches. Grocery shopping is convenient with an Aldi in Plaza del Mercado and the Westfield Wheaton Shopping Center four miles away, featuring over 100 stores and 27 dining options. Layhill is a low crime risk area, making it safer than the national average.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Layhill a good place to live?
Layhill is a good place to live. Layhill is considered somewhat walkable and bikeable. Layhill is a suburban neighborhood with a crime score of 4, on par with the average neighborhood in the U.S. Layhill has 6 parks for recreational activities. It is somewhat dense in population with 6.3 people per acre and a median age of 43. The average household income is $126,260 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 46.2% of residents. A majority of residents in Layhill are home owners, with 14.5% of residents renting and 85.5% of residents owning their home. How much do you need to make to afford a house in Layhill?
The median home price in Layhill is $500,000. If you put a 20% down payment of $100,000 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.09%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$2,420 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$104K a year to afford the median home price in Layhill. Learn how much home you can afford with our Home Affordability Calculator. The average household income in Layhill is $126K.
